Health Risks Associated with Ramen

Instant ramen, while convenient and affordable, can pose several health risks. Some of the most concerning issues include:

Sodium Overload

Many ramen products contain exceptionally high levels of sodium, which can lead to:

  • High blood pressure
  • Increased risk of heart disease
  • Kidney damage over time

Preservatives and Additives

Ramen often contains various preservatives and additives that may not be beneficial for health, including:

  • Monosodium glutamate (MSG)
  • Artificial flavorings
  • Trans fats

Excessive consumption of these additives can lead to adverse health effects, including allergic reactions and digestive issues.

How to Make Ramen Healthier

For those who still enjoy instant ramen, here are some tips to make it healthier:

  • Reduce the seasoning packet usage to lower sodium intake.
  • Add fresh vegetables to boost nutritional value.
  • Include a source of protein, such as eggs or tofu.

By incorporating these strategies, you can enjoy ramen without compromising your health.
